加入收藏 | 设为首页 | 会员中心 | 我要投稿 开发网_新乡站长网 (https://www.0373zz.com/)- 决策智能、语音技术、AI应用、CDN、开发!
当前位置: 首页 > 站长学院 > MsSql教程 > 正文

Android应用MS SQL集成与索引碎片速优指南,role:assistant

发布时间:2026-02-07 16:34:24 所属栏目:MsSql教程 来源:DaWei
导读:AI生成3D模型,仅供参考  在Android应用中集成MS SQL数据库,通常需要借助网络请求和数据解析技术。开发者可以使用Android的OkHttp库发起HTTP请求,与后端API进行交互,获取或提交数据。为了确保数据的准确性和实时

AI生成3D模型,仅供参考

  在Android应用中集成MS SQL数据库,通常需要借助网络请求和数据解析技术。开发者可以使用Android的OkHttp库发起HTTP请求,与后端API进行交互,获取或提交数据。为了确保数据的准确性和实时性,建议在每次请求前检查本地缓存状态,并根据需要更新数据。


  建立数据库连接时,应优先选择稳定的网络环境,避免因网络波动导致连接中断。同时,合理配置连接池参数,如最大连接数和超时时间,有助于提升应用性能并减少资源消耗。


  在MS SQL数据库中,索引是提高查询效率的关键因素。合理设计索引结构,能够显著加快数据检索速度。但过多或不合适的索引可能导致写入操作变慢,因此需要根据实际业务需求平衡索引数量。


  索引碎片化是影响数据库性能的常见问题。当数据频繁更新时,索引可能产生碎片,导致查询效率下降。定期维护索引,如重建或重新组织,可以有效减少碎片,保持数据库高效运行。


  对于Android应用而言,优化数据库操作还涉及异步处理。所有与数据库相关的操作都应在子线程中执行,避免阻塞主线程,从而提升用户体验。可使用Room持久化库或SQLiteOpenHelper来简化数据库管理。


  开发过程中应关注SQL语句的编写规范。避免使用SELECT 语句,而是指定所需字段;合理使用JOIN操作,防止不必要的数据加载。这些细节优化能显著提升整体性能。


  测试阶段应模拟多种网络环境和数据库负载情况,验证应用的稳定性和响应速度。通过日志分析和性能监控工具,可以及时发现并解决潜在问题,确保应用在真实场景中的良好表现。

(编辑:开发网_新乡站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章